Essential Information Required for Gaming Account Setup
Most gaming platforms require standard information to create secure player accounts. Personal details typically include full name, date of birth, email address, and residential information. These requirements ensure compliance with regulatory standards and provide necessary security measures.
Statistical analysis reveals that registration forms requesting fewer than eight fields achieve 85% completion rates, while longer forms see completion rates drop to 52%. This data highlights the importance of streamlined information collection during the signup process.
Age verification remains a critical component of registration procedures. Industry standards require players to be at least 18 years old, with some jurisdictions setting the minimum age at 21. Automated verification systems now process age confirmation within 30 seconds for 94% of applicants.
Step-by-Step Registration Process
The typical registration process follows a standardized format across most gaming platforms. Players begin by clicking the registration button, usually prominently displayed on the homepage. This action opens a signup form requiring basic personal information.
Email verification represents the second step in most registration sequences. Platforms send confirmation links to provided email addresses, with 89% of verification emails delivered within two minutes. Players must click these links to activate their accounts and proceed with the setup process.
Username and password creation follows email verification. Security guidelines recommend passwords containing at least eight characters, including uppercase letters, numbers, and special symbols. Platforms with password strength indicators see 67% fewer account security issues.
Document Verification and Account Security
Identity verification has become standard practice in online gaming registration. Players typically submit government-issued identification documents, such as driver’s licenses or passports. Advanced verification systems process these documents automatically, with approval rates reaching 82% within 24 hours.
Banking information verification ensures secure financial transactions. Players provide details about their preferred payment methods during registration or shortly after account activation. This step protects both players and platforms from fraudulent activities.
Two-factor authentication represents an additional security layer many platforms now implement. Statistics show that accounts with two-factor authentication experience 98% fewer unauthorized access attempts, making this feature increasingly popular among security-conscious players.
Regional Considerations and Compliance
Geographic restrictions affect registration availability across different regions. Regulatory frameworks vary significantly between jurisdictions, with some areas maintaining strict licensing requirements for gaming operators. Players should verify local regulations before attempting registration.
Language support influences registration success rates considerably. Platforms offering multiple language options see 34% higher completion rates among non-English speaking users. This accessibility improvement reduces barriers for international players seeking gaming entertainment.
Currency options also impact the registration experience. Platforms supporting local currencies eliminate conversion confusion and reduce transaction fees for players. Market research indicates that localized currency support increases deposit rates by 41% among new registrants.
